- Supply Issue with GOS2 forms
PCSE advise that there is a temporary shortage of GOS2 Rx forms. They say that practices should photocopy existing blank forms and use those for Pxs until supplies are reinstated. NHS Digital have issued an update to the NHSmail and Data Protection Security Toolkit (DSPT): Optometry which can be downloaded HERE.In brief, the following points from the document should be noted:
• If you have a NHSmail account, you are required to complete the Data Security & Protection Toolkit (DSPT) on an annual basis
• A temporary DSPT waiver was in place until 30 June 2021 meaning contractors who signed up to an NHSmail account from May 2020 had additional time to complete the DSPT
• From 1 July 2021 optometry contractors applying for an NHSmail account have been required to complete the DSPT. Contractors will have a full 12 months in which to complete the toolkit; for 2021/22 the cycle runs from 1 July 2021 to 30 June 2022
